Besiktas had a big slackness in turkish league this year because of the champions league victories and the 2 year in a row Turkish league winnings. If you compare the league and Cl performances of the team you'll see what I mean.
On the other hand, other teams in turkish league has a big honor issue on turkish league which they NEED to prove themselves in their league performances. Besiktas played with their %40 in the league and still has 6 points gap with the 1st. So dont compare Gomis with Cenk Tosun.
The only game besiktas take seriously in the league this season was the Galatasaray game and if u want to see what happened watch the highlights.

I think everton buy cenk tosun in a very very VERY cheap prize and besiktas is not the one who benefit in this deal.
It's the mid season, and everton buys a player with too much potential and discipline with 22 m euros + bonusses. If he proves himself in everton you can sell him 3-4 times more price to another, and if he don't, you don't lose much i think.
